Postcode EN6 2LE (Hertsmere)

Map showing EN6 2LE and nearby postcodes

The postcode EN6 2LE is located in Hertsmere, in the county of Hertfordshire. It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. EN6 2LE is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

EN6 2LE is one of the least de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 7.8 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of EN6 2LE as Suburbanites > Suburban achievers > Ageing in suburbia.

The closest road name to EN6 2LE is Sherwood Avenue which is centered 108 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Elmfield Close and is 142 m away. The closest railway station is Potters Bar Rail Station, 627 m away.

The closest primary school to EN6 2LE (for ages 11 and under) is Pope Paul Catholic Primary School.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on June 22, 2016.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Dame Alice Owen's School.

The local pub for residents of EN6 2LE is The Harrier and is 6.4 km away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on September 13, 2019. The nearest takeaway food is available from Happy Valley and is 6.49 km dist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Good on February 23, 2022.

Residents reported an average download speed of 122.7 Mbps and an average upload speed of 15.4 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 2.5 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.5 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for EN6 2LE is covered by the Hertfordshire police force association and Hertfordshire is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
